#5853b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5853bd is composed of 34.5% red, 32.5%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 242.8 degrees, a saturation of 44.5% and a lightness of 53.3%. #5853bd color hex could be obtained by blending #b0a6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#5853b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5853bd has RGB values of R:88, G:83,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 5788605.
